Oracle (ORCL) Rises 16% Ahead of Earnings as AI Data Center Capex Takes Center Stage
Oracle (ORCL) stock rose 16% ahead of its June 10 earnings release, with investors focusing on aggressive AI data center capital expenditure. The company is part of a hyperscaler cohort projected to spend hundreds of billions on AI infrastructure.
Key Numbers
Oracle (ORCL) stock has risen 16.0% in recent weeks ahead of its June 10, 2026 earnings release. The rally comes as investors focus on massive AI data center spending, driven by strong cloud and AI demand signals and large remaining performance obligations.

Future Guidance
Oracle has not issued formal guidance yet. Analysts expect management to focus on capital expenditure plans for data centers and its ability to meet growing demand.
Impact on the Stock
The stock rose 16% ahead of the announcement, reflecting investor optimism about AI prospects. However, some analysts warn of heavy capital requirements and capacity constraints.
What This Means for Investors
Investors should watch cloud revenue figures, remaining performance obligations, and any updates on capital expenditure plans. The results could determine the stock's near-term direction.
